Queen Margaret’s School in Escrick, York is proud to announce another year of exceptional GCSE results, with 60% of entries receiving A*-A results, as compared to the national average of 21.3% and a third of the girls getting 9 or more A*-A grades. 86% of all entries received A*-B grades.

Early reports show a pronounced dip in national results; meanwhile, Queen Margaret’s continues to move from strength to strength, with 99% of all entries receiving A*-C results, as compared with the national average of 68.1%.

Queen Margaret’s Head Master, Dr Paul Silverwood, commented:
We are very proud of the hard work and dedication the girls have given their studies, and these GCSE results reflect their enthusiasm for learning and the skill and commitment of our staff. We look forward to sharing what will no doubt be very exciting A Level results from these students in a few years.
